Markets hum on easing inflation. What did that mean for local stocks?

Stocks climbed Tuesday after a cooler reading on inflation cemented Wall Street’s bet that the Federal Reserve will hold off on hiking interest rates this week.

The rally held true for most of the stocks of interest in the Huntsville area, as 22 of the 29 companies in our index saw gains on the day.

United States Steel Corp. was up 6% on Tuesday to lead the earners on our list, closing at $23.88.

The news was not all good: Defense contractor Lockheed Martin was one of just a handful of losers, dropping 1.6%.

The S&P 500 rose 30.08 points, or 0.7%, to 4,369.01, its highest level since April 2022.

The Dow Jones Industrial Average gained 145.79, or 0.4%, to 34,212.12, while the Nasdaq composite rallied 111.40, or 0.8%, to 13,573.32.
